The speed of a train is 36 km/hr and it takes 10 seconds
to cross a man. Find the time taken by train to cross a platform if the ratio of the length of the platform to the train length is 8:5.Solution
Let the length of train be x m. According to the question, => 36 x (5/18) = x/10 => x = 100 m Length of the platform = 100 x (8/5) = 160 m Required time = (100 + 160)/10 = 26 seconds
